> trying to get my machine into productive use with LinuxBIOSv2 I just found
> major issues with the bridge configuration. The primary PCIe cannot
> generate interrupts, the other PCIe bridges are configured although the
> slots are empty (the legacy BIOS does not do that), and the non-express PCI
> slots don't even seem to exist!
that problem also exists here.
grapic card works, but just with the nv driver module, because the propritary 
module cannot be used without interrupts.

"(EE) NVIDIA(0): The NVIDIA kernel module does not appear to be receiving
(EE) NVIDIA(0):     interrupts generated by the NVIDIA graphics device
(EE) NVIDIA(0):     PCI:7:0:0.  Please see Chapter 8: Common Problems in the
(EE) NVIDIA(0):     README for additional information.
(EE) NVIDIA(0): Failed to initialize the NVIDIA graphics device!"
